										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/11/img_3431.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="12927"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/11/shakespeare-henry-vi-part-3-act-2-scene-5/img_3431/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?fit=1920%2C1440&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="1920,1440"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;iPhone 5&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1383669414&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.12&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;400&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.05&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;0&quot;}" data-image-title="Henry VI, Part 3"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?fit=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1" class="size-medium wp-image-12927 alignright" alt="Henry VI, Part 3"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?w=300&#038;resize=300%2C225" width="300" height="225"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?w=1920&amp;ssl=1 1920w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=300%2C225&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=768%2C576&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=610%2C458&amp;ssl=1 610w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=510%2C382&amp;ssl=1 510w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/11/img_3431.jpg?resize=1080%2C810&amp;ssl=1 1080w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/></a>One more thing about Henry VI, Part Three&#8230;</p>
<p>Act 2, scene 5 is a miniature masterpiece&#8211;its first 124 lines anyway. It begins with King Henry going to sit by himself on a hill, after his wife has sent him away from the battle. There he thinks over his unhappy life, wishing he were a shepherd.</p>
<blockquote><p>Thereby to see the minutes how they run:<br />
How many makes the hour full complete,<br />
How many hours brings about the day<br />
How many days will finish up the year,<br />
How many years a mortal man may live.<br />
When this is known, then to divide the times:<br />
So many hours must I tend my flock,<br />
So many hours must I take my rest&#8230;</p>
<p>Ah, what a life were this! How sweet, how lovely!</p></blockquote>
<p>Then, at one door, a son comes in carrying a body.</p>
<blockquote><p>Who&#8217;s this? O God! It is my father&#8217;s face,<br />
Whom in this conflict I unawares have killed&#8230;</p>
<p>And I, who at his hands received my life,<br />
Have by my hands of life bereaved him.</p></blockquote>
<p>Then, at another door, a father comes in carrying a body.</p>
<blockquote><p>But let me see: is this our foeman&#8217;s face<br />
Ah, no, no, no, it is mine only son!</p>
<p>O, boy, thy father gave thee life too soon [readily],<br />
And hath bereft thee of thy life too late [recently]!</p></blockquote>
<p>Henry alone upon a hill. To one side, a son has unknowingly killed his father; to the other, a father has unknowingly killed his son.</p>
<blockquote><p>Was ever son so rued a father&#8217;s death?</p>
<p>Was ever father so bemoaned his son?</p>
<p>Was ever king so grieved for subjects&#8217; woe?</p></blockquote>
<p>Henry VI, Part Three is (at least approximately) the third play Shakespeare wrote. Genius.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/10/img_3244.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="12809"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/10/brattleboro-literary-festival-after/img_3244/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?fit=1440%2C1920&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="1440,1920"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;iPhone 5&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1381685633&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.12&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;500&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.066666666666667&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;}" data-image-title="Brattleboro Literary Festival"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?fit=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-12809" alt="Brattleboro Literary Festival"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?w=225&#038;resize=225%2C300" width="225" height="300"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?w=1440&amp;ssl=1 1440w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?resize=225%2C300&amp;ssl=1 225w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?resize=768%2C1024&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?resize=610%2C813&amp;ssl=1 610w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3244.jpg?resize=1080%2C1440&amp;ssl=1 1080w" sizes="(max-width: 225px) 100vw, 225px" /></a>More than <a title="Brattleboro Literary Festival" href="http://www.reformer.com/news/ci_24227162/brattleboro-literary-festival-rescue-more-than-50-authors"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">50 authors</a> were loose on the streets of Brattleboro, Vermont, for the fun and successful Brattleboro Literary Festival!</p>
<p>The <a title="literary death match" href="http://www.literarydeathmatch.com/about/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><strong>Literary Death Match</strong></a> was hilarious&#8211;Adrian Todd Zuniga as host<strong>. </strong><a title="roxana robinson" href="http://www.roxanarobinson.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Roxana Robinson</a> read against <a title="rigoberto gonzales" href="http://www.rigobertogonzalez.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Rigoberto Gonzales</a> , while <a title="How We Spend Our Days: Pam Houston" href="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2009/08/01/a-day-in-the-life-of-pam-houston/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Pam Houston</a> read against <a title="How We Spend Our Days: Christopher Castellani" href="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/05/01/how-we-spend-our-days-christopher-castellani/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Christopher Castellani</a>. And it was the women, with the help of squirrels, who advanced to the final round&#8211;which turned out to be a spelling bee, not of words but of authors&#8217; last names. Pam phoned a friend&#8211;me (ha)&#8211;for help with the spelling of <em>Achebe</em>. But she lost points on <em>Ondaatje</em> and <em>Solzhenitsyn</em>. Roxana won on <em>Eugenides</em>. Steve Yarbrough judged on literary merit , Carmelita Tropicana (in snakeskin) on performance, and Tom Bodett (in a fedora) on Intangibles (or as he put it, on <em>Je ne sais quoi)</em>. I haven&#8217;t laughed that much in a long time. Already looking forward to next year.</p>
<p>Our panel on <strong>Building Communities of Readers and Writers, </strong>with <a href="http://jpaloni.wordpress.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Jodi Paloni</a> as moderator, was lots of fun. David Abrams talked about his blog, <a title="the quivering pen" href="http://davidabramsbooks.blogspot.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">The Quivering Pen</a>, and <a title="world book night" href="http://www.us.worldbooknight.org"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">World Book Night</a>. Erika Anderson, who teaches at <a title="sackett street writers workshop" href="http://sackettworkshop.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Sackett Street Writers Workshop</a> in NYC, talked about how she uses Twitter, and I talked about Catching Days, sprinkling in a quote from <a href="http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0112384/quotes"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><em>Apollo 13</em></a>: &#8220;You never know what events are to transpire to get you home.&#8221; Figure that one out : ) Questions from the audience led to a discussion about MFA programs and their pre-made communities.</p>
<p><strong><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/10/img_3120.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="12811"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/10/brattleboro-literary-festival-after/img_3120/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?fit=1920%2C1440&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="1920,1440"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;iPhone 5&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1381046857&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.12&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;100&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.05&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;}" data-image-title="vermont leaves"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?fit=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1" class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-12811" alt="vermont leaves"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?w=300&#038;resize=300%2C225" width="300" height="225"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?w=1920&amp;ssl=1 1920w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=300%2C225&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=768%2C576&amp;ssl=1 768w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=1024%2C768&amp;ssl=1 1024w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=610%2C458&amp;ssl=1 610w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=510%2C382&amp;ssl=1 510w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/10/img_3120.jpg?resize=1080%2C810&amp;ssl=1 1080w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/></a>Readings</strong> took place all day Saturday and Sunday&#8211;<a title="How We Spend Our Days: Christine Schutt" href="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/06/01/how-we-spend-our-days-christine-schutt/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Christine Schutt</a>, <a title="chris bohjalian" href="http://www.chrisbohjalian.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Chris Bohjalian</a>, <a title="How We Spend Our Days: Alexis M. Smith" href="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2013/04/01/how-we-spend-our-days-alexis-m-smith/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Alexis Smith</a>, <a title="kristopher jansma" href="http://www.kristopherjansma.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Kris Jansma</a>, <a title="sophie cabot black" href="http://woodbirdandthensome.blogspot.com/2013/10/groovy-literati.html"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Sophie Cabot Black</a>, <a title="howard norman" href="http://www.hmhbooks.com/howardnorman/"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Howard Norman</a>&#8211;with books flying off the tables and writers being stopped on the streets for signatures. <a title="matthew limpede" href="http://matthewlimpede.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Matthew Limpede</a>, editor in chief of <em><a title="Carve Magazine" href="http://carvezine.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Carve Magazine</a>,</em> and Leah Miller, an editor at Random House&#8217;s Crown Publishing Group, held an informal talk on <strong>the editing process</strong>. The rain only seemed to make the weekend cozier and the leaves more colorful.</p>
<p>The <strong>Author Dinner Saturday night</strong> took place at <a title="the gleaner" href="http://www.thegleanery.com"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">The Gleanery</a> in Putney, where the food was freshly grown just down the way. I wish I had taken some photos. Still tasting the delicious beet salad and the squash.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0344.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="11377"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2012/11/artist-in-residence/img_0344/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="640,640"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;260&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1352555357&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.13&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;64&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.016666666666667&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;}" data-image-title="playroom cupola"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-11377" title="playroom cupola" alt=""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?w=300&#038;resize=300%2C300" height="300" width="300"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?w=640&amp;ssl=1 640w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?resize=150%2C150&amp;ssl=1 150w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?resize=300%2C300&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0344.jpg?resize=610%2C610&amp;ssl=1 610w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/></a>For the last two weeks I&#8217;ve been an artist in residence at <a title="ragdale" href="http://www.ragdale.org"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">Ragdale</a> in Lake Forest, Illinois. If you haven&#8217;t applied, apply now. The most wonderful people are here to make sure your work comes first and that you don&#8217;t have to worry about anything.</p>
<p><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0348.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="11379"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2012/11/artist-in-residence/img_0348/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="640,640"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;260&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1352556725&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.13&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;100&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.05&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;}" data-image-title="stairs to cupola"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-11379" title="stairs to cupola" alt=""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?w=300&#038;resize=300%2C300" height="300" width="300"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?w=640&amp;ssl=1 640w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?resize=150%2C150&amp;ssl=1 150w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?resize=300%2C300&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0348.jpg?resize=610%2C610&amp;ssl=1 610w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/></a>I&#8217;ve been staying in the Barnhouse, in the rectangular-shaped Playroom with a circular window and stairs to a little square room with windows on all sides (a cupola). I lugged a small table up there and have been working like crazy to finish my novel&#8211;reading pages aloud and tossing them over the rail as I was done with them. One last quick read and off it goes.</p>
<p><a href="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0351.jpg"><img data-recalc-dims="1" loading="lazy" decoding="async" data-attachment-id="11380" data-permalink="https://www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/2012/11/artist-in-residence/img_0351/" data-orig-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" data-orig-size="640,640" data-comments-opened="1" data-image-meta="{&quot;aperture&quot;:&quot;2.4&quot;,&quot;credit&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;camera&quot;:&quot;260&quot;,&quot;caption&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;created_timestamp&quot;:&quot;1352558328&quot;,&quot;copyright&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;focal_length&quot;:&quot;4.13&quot;,&quot;iso&quot;:&quot;250&quot;,&quot;shutter_speed&quot;:&quot;0.05&quot;,&quot;title&quot;:&quot;&quot;,&quot;orientation&quot;:&quot;1&quot;}" data-image-title="door to stairs" data-image-description="" data-image-caption="" data-large-file="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?fit=640%2C640&amp;ssl=1" class="alignright size-medium wp-image-11380" title="door to stairs" alt="" src="http://cynthianewberrymartin.files.wordpress.com/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?w=300&#038;resize=300%2C300" height="300" width="300"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?w=640&amp;ssl=1 640w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?resize=150%2C150&amp;ssl=1 150w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?resize=300%2C300&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/www.cynthianewberrymartin.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/11/img_0351.jpg?resize=610%2C610&amp;ssl=1 610w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/></a>We help ourselves to a stocked kitchen whenever it bests suits our schedule, and an amazing dinner is served family-style every night at 6:30.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ve taken breaks to walk&#8211;in the fifty acres of prairie and through town to Lake Michigan. (Of course, I took a break to watch the election&#8211;way to go, America!) I&#8217;ve met wonderful writers, musicians, visual artists. And I keep my windows open at night so I can hear the trains&#8211;their rumbles and whistles.</p>
<p>In each of the rooms is a stack of notebooks with messages from past residents written the night before departure&#8211;tomorrow night I&#8217;ll add my own.</p>
